Sat 1293990068898156

decimal
307596.68898156
degree
0°97596′1164″68898156‴
percentile
61.61857477721646%
name
erkrenfswoj
cycle
0
epoch
1
period
152
block
307596
offset
68898156
timestamp
rarity
common